將重寫原先使用 Contentful + Gatsby.js 所寫的個人部落格: https://judysocute.com/blog/ 用 Sanity 作為 CMS、Next.js 作為前端重寫此部落格。
主要介紹Naive RAG & Advanced RAG,並且介紹LLM評估指標RAGAs和利用MongoDB Atlas作為向量資料庫
將重寫原先使用 Contentful + Gatsby.js 所寫的個人部落格: https://judysocute.com/blog/ 用 Sanity 作為 CMS、Next.js 作為前端重寫此部落格。
Modern Web
本系列獻給剛轉職成前端的朋友們,希望透過30篇文章幫助抓到開發重點和需要的能力,成為可以獨立作業的工程師,離開新手村! 討論內容包含: 前端開發流程 SD文件設計思路和模板 常見前端功能實作以Angular為例 專案架構設計以Angular為例 UnitTest導入和設計以 E2ETest導入和設計 在CI pipeline上執行測試 本系列使用的框架和服務: Angular, Jest, Cypress, AzureDevops
自我挑戰組
想對Linux網路的運作有更直接的了解,這個系列文章是我追蹤探索Linux Kernel原始碼,了解Linux網路運作的筆記,大家可以跟著我一起去看看Linux網路系統的各個部份是怎麼運作的。
Software Development
本系列是初階的 Rust 學習歷程。 適合沒有接觸過 Rust 或強型別語言、低階語言、靜態語言的初階工程師,目標是理解 Rust 的寫法,搞懂每一行 code 背後做了什麼,以及了解 Rust 的整體設計,並在學習過程補充一些過往接觸程式語言的時候沒有那麼重視或忽略的觀念。 預期會有所有權完整的講解,以及遇到編譯錯誤要怎麼理解他的錯誤訊息和做修正。 會用盡量簡短的程式範例配合一些情境舉例以及做一些嘗試觀察 Rust 的行為。
自我挑戰組
此系列 React.js 會聚焦於 Hooks 寫法 筆者曾學習過 HTML、CSS、JS,就來挑戰這三十天裡 React 會學到什麼程度吧!
Software Development
CRUD 是學習資料庫操作的基礎,也是資料庫設計中最具挑戰性的環節之一。它表面上看似簡單,但實際上蘊含了深厚的知識與技巧。掌握 CRUD 不僅可以靈活操作資料,還能在面對不同需求與挑戰時,做出精妙的優化與取捨。不同類型的資料庫體現了解決問題的不同思維方式,特別是在面對高併發需求時,我們需要根據具體情境靈活調整 CRUD 操作,以實現最佳效能。 《CRUD 仔的一生(下集)》分散式資料庫 本集將深入介紹分散式資料庫的運作機制與理論解析,特別著重在演算法的選擇、操作效率的優劣比較,以及在不同情境下的最佳實踐。
AI/ ML & Data
本系列文章有別於其他僅關注最終Kaggle競賽獲獎方案的文章,我們將聚焦於Kaggle NLP競賽討論區中的智慧火花,逐步展現這些解法是如何從討論中誕生的。最終的解決方案固然重要,但更重要的是探討這些解決方案是如何產生的。希望通過這種方式,讀者能夠學會在面對新的賽題時,應該從哪些角度進行觀察與思考。 初期,我們將從一些傳統的自然語言處理(NLP)賽題入手,如文本分類等;而在中後期,我們將重點聚焦在近兩年來大型語言模型(LLM)相關的賽題。通過實際案例和深度剖析,本系列將呈現一場技術與創新的饗宴,幫助讀者在未來的比賽中獲得更多的靈感與洞見。
Odoo
【商務應用 ~= Odoo 模組 * N ~= 商業流程 + 軟體程式 + Odoo 系統知識】 因應現今最潮的 GenAI 而生的系列文章,讓非技術背景的專業人士,學習程式及系統的基本框架,透過 GenAI 工具,完成大部分簡單的客製化模組應用。 使領域專家也能應用原有的知識素材,打造最好上手的日常工具。